An All-New Phantasy Star Adventure Begins on The Nintendo DS
LONDON & SAN FRANCISCO (January 9, 2009) – SEGA® Europe Ltd. And SEGA® of America, Inc. today announced that Phantasy Star™ Ø (pronounced “zero”), the brand new Phantasy Star RPG adventure, will be coming to Europe and North America. Phantasy Star Ø is one of the most highly anticipated DS titles coming out in 2009, and will feature an innovative touch screen based Visual Chat interface, addictive action-RPG gameplay, impressive visual quality and thrilling multiplayer modes.
“The Phantasy Star series has enjoyed great success because of its intuitive gameplay, unique style and engaging online multiplayer modes, we are therefore very excited to premiere the first Phantasy Star game on the Nintendo DS™,” commented Gary Knight, European Marketing Director for SEGA Europe. “With the advanced features of the Nintendo DS, Phantasy Star Ø will thrill fans of the series but will also appeal to a new generation of gamers.”

Torrance, Calif. (PRWEB) January 9, 2009 — dreamGEAR®, an industry-leader in video game accessories, introduces the Quad Dock series, a first of its kind compact controller and battery pack charger compatible with the Nintendo Wii™, Playstation® 3, or Xbox® 360. Setting a new standard for chargers by powering up to four controllers or battery packs simultaneously, the design of the Quad Docks ensure that regardless of which system you play or how many controllers you have, you never have to worry about having an uncharged battery or controller.
